My links with the Merchant Navy are through my father and grandfather. My grandfather sailed in the 30s, and then when war broke out he volunteered again and sailed on the Arthur F Corwin. Sadly the Corwin was torpedoed in 1941, with no survivors.
I have become very interested in my Grandfather and the crew of the Arthur F Corwin. I have a website
Found My Past , where I have posted up grandfather's history (his name was Reginald Phillips, second radio officer) and a history of the Arthur Corwin with photos that my grandfather took. From the crew list, I have "Googled" everyone on the list and managed to get in touch with one other relative - he is the nephew of Martin Maguire, sailor. It has been fascinating sharing memories and just today he emailed me to say that one of the photos I have is of his great uncle.
